> Solr gives the ability to its users to select the postings format to use on a
> per-field basis but only Lucene40PostingsFormat is available by default
> (unless users add lucene-codecs to the Solr lib directory). Maybe we should
> add lucene-codecs to Solr libs (I mean in the WAR file) so that people can
> try our non-default postings formats with minimum effort?
